Key Components of the Gonadotropin Cycle

The gonadotropin cycle consists of the following essential components:

  1. Luteinizing Hormone (LH): Stimulates testosterone production in males and estrogen production in females.
  2. Follicle-Stimulating Hormone (FSH): Plays a critical role in the maturation of sperm in males and the development of ovarian follicles in females.
  3. Hormonal Feedback Mechanisms: Ensures that hormone levels remain balanced for optimal performance and health.
